I love jQuery.ValidationEngine

915381 vues
14 février 2012
Raphaëlle
jquery

 

jQuery est une bibliothèque JavaScript open source très populaire et largement utilisée pour la création d'interfaces utilisateur dynamiques et interactives. Elle a été créée en 2006 par John Resig et a depuis été développée par une communauté de développeurs du monde entier.

jQuery est conçue pour simplifier la manipulation des éléments HTML, la gestion des événements, l'animation et la création de requêtes Ajax. Elle fournit une syntaxe claire et concise qui permet aux développeurs de travailler efficacement et rapidement. jQuery permet également de réduire la quantité de code JavaScript nécessaire pour accomplir des tâches courantes, ce qui permet de gagner du temps et de réduire les erreurs.

jQuery fonctionne en sélectionnant des éléments HTML et en les manipulant à l'aide de fonctions. Les sélecteurs CSS sont utilisés pour sélectionner les éléments HTML, tandis que les fonctions jQuery sont utilisées pour manipuler ces éléments. Par exemple, pour sélectionner tous les éléments de paragraphe (p) dans une page HTML, on utilise la syntaxe suivante : $('p')

Les fonctions jQuery sont utilisées pour manipuler les éléments sélectionnés. Par exemple, pour cacher tous les éléments de paragraphe dans une page HTML, on utilise la syntaxe suivante : $('p').hide();

jQuery fournit également des fonctions pour la gestion des événements, telles que la manipulation des clics de souris, la soumission de formulaires et la saisie au clavier. Elle permet également d'effectuer des animations, telles que des transitions en fondu et des déplacements, ce qui rend les pages Web plus dynamiques et plus interactives.

En outre, jQuery facilite également la création de requêtes Ajax pour communiquer avec un serveur Web. Elle offre des fonctions pour envoyer des requêtes HTTP, recevoir des réponses et traiter les données renvoyées. Elle permet également d'effectuer des opérations de validation et de manipulation de données en utilisant le format JSON.

jQuery est compatible avec la plupart des navigateurs modernes, notamment Firefox, Safari, Chrome, Opera et Internet Explorer. Elle est largement utilisée pour la création de sites web, d'applications web et de projets open source.

jQuery dispose également d'une grande communauté de développeurs, qui fournissent un soutien et des conseils à travers des forums, des blogs et des sites Web communautaires. Cette communauté contribue également à l'élaboration de nouvelles fonctionnalités et à l'amélioration de la bibliothèque en continu.

Pour valider les formulaires, je trouve que rien ne vaut cette bibliothèque jQuery absolument géniale:

jQuery.validationEngine (à utiliser avec jQuery, bien sûr). Je crois que je ne peux pas compter les heures de code économisées...

Donc si vous ne la connaissez pas prenez le temps de la découvrir, car comme ils l'affirment "validation is a mess".

Maximum execution time ...
bug fireEvent dans core.js sous IE9
Autocomplétion avec Eclipse PDT
Modifier la config Apache pour un site sur PLESK
Calcul dates à partir du numéro de semaine en PHP
Un nouveau routeur pour Joomla!
Du code et des hommes. Stratégies de suivi de projet
3 nouvelles extensions Joomla! de Pulsar dans la JED
Pulsar sort son jeu gratuit en ligne
Code et calendrier de l'avent, un crossover sympa
Pulsar developpe la passerelle Joomla LUCENE SOLR
Debugger en PHP
PHP multi-versions sur le même Apache
Journée du conseil scientifique de l'AFNIC
SQL ignore error SQLSTATE avec sql-mode
Réseau social d'entreprise: Yammer ou SharePoint?
Le forum PHP 2012....c'est du passé ! RDV l'année prochaine
Utiliser NOW() de SQL avec ZF
Astuces PHP lazy load sous joomla seblod warp
Soirée CMS open-source en PHP
Créer un QR Code en PHP
Plugin merge css/js pour Joomla
Eclipse: Failed to create Java Virtual Machine
Hover sur Slideshow avec jmpress.js
Ajout d’un suffixe aux tables des modèles
ZF : Cannot refresh row as parent is missing
Mettre son placeholder en couleur noire #000
PHP Tour de Lille
RDV AFUP sur les bases de données relationnelles
Création de l'antenne parisienne de l'AFUP
Mise en place d'une API REST en PHP
Mon nouveau jeu de stratégie en ligne: Xsword
Choisir son outil de gestion de projet web
Soirée design pattern et anti pattern en PHP
CssJsCompress: page blanche, problème d'encodage
Connexion à Office 365 en PowerShell
design-pattern et anti-pattern en PHP
encoder en latin1
Conversion d'un fichier CSV utf8
Le forum PHP c'est dans 2 semaines !
OWF: Open World Forum
forum php 2014 : le retour de Drupal annoncé... vraiment ???
The requested URL was not found on this server.